For developing the PIV technology in high-speed flow, a PIV seeding technology was improved based on the experimental setup in Hypersonic Innovation Technique Laboratory(HITL) of SJTU. After a review of PIV technology and particle-seeding technology in many practical flows, developed thoughts and better experiences were summarized and analyzed in material selecting, particle seeding and seeding device setting. By recognizing some defects in exwasting technology of HITL, changes in seeding lines, seeding gases and nozzle were suggested, and a new particle-seeding system was finally built. Experiments were conducted to prove the amelioration of every changed part and the effectiveness of the combination. The PIV experiments were conducted at Ma=4.0 over typical models as sharp cones and wedges. At first, particle capabilities of following high-speed flows and light scatting properties were concluded. Secondly, improved PIV particle-seeding technology for high-speed flow was developed based on a former technology of HITL(SJTU). Then, a PIV method includes this newly developed particle-seeding technology was tested. At last, more directions to improve the seeding technology were proposed.
